Output 990529e66fec72917f10649dc49d938291be9e0efe40835068b8d5cdb2627b07:27

value
1131000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bcf652e679c410c85a31ef0a84d78e933e4116c OP_EQUAL
address
34E4coBTeYAimX19tEQk79Z4Le5GNzV5f7
transaction
990529e66fec72917f10649dc49d938291be9e0efe40835068b8d5cdb2627b07
confirmations
158883
spent
true